Domain registrars represent licensed companies that facilitate registration of domain names. They allow you to claim domain names with extensions such as .net, .com, and .org. Picking a reliable registrar is critical because it impacts your site’s performance, security, and reliability. With so many registrars out there, it's wise to recognize the features that matter most. A reputable registrar keeps your domain safe, alerts you before expiration, and prevents service interruptions with user-friendly support.

Pricing and Renewal Fees


Every domain registrar implements a varied fee structure for both initial registration and subsequent years. Some companies offer introductory rates for the first year, yet hide high renewal fees.
To stay informed, compare total ownership cost. Charges for standard features can catch you off guard.
Reliable companies are upfront about their pricing. Some even allow bulk registrations at reduced prices. Evaluating long-term cost over flashy short-term offers ensures affordability over time.

Domain Management Tools


Managing your domain shouldn’t require a developer or support ticket.
Top registrars offer intuitive control panels that let you renew or transfer domains with just a few clicks. Essential features include domain forwarding, email forwarding, and auto-renew toggles. Power user options like DNSSEC support, registrar locks, and bulk editing are useful for technical users.
Cloud-based dashboards make managing your digital portfolio accessible anytime. You shouldn't need to contact support for basic changes. A solid control panel puts the power in your hands.

Service & Assistance


When something goes wrong, access to professional help can make all the difference. Site problems may stem from DNS errors. Reliable companies ensure 24/7 email support, with real experts. Look for robust documentation in addition to real-time help. Helpful alerts reduce the risk of domain loss. Support quality often separates a good experience from a disaster.

Security Features and Domain Protection


Cybersecurity begins at the registrar level. Look for providers that offer WHOIS privacy. These prevent unauthorized transfers. Premium services may offer DNSSEC, malware scanning, and activity alerts. Your domain is your digital identity — keep it under lock and key.

Programmatic Access for Tech Teams


For developers operating large sets of domains, automation features is non-negotiable.
Top registrars support modern API stacks with staging access for integration trials. Clear documentation assist development teams.
Common tasks like real-time DNS updates With API access, these actions can be scheduled, repeated, and managed without manual effort.

If you’re building for scale, look for registrars with secure authentication flows, including OAuth2, token-based auth, and API key support.

Reseller Programs and White-Label Options


Looking to turn domain sales into revenue? A reseller program turns you into a domain provider using another registrar’s infrastructure.
Top reseller programs bundle:
- Your own checkout experience
- Wholesale rates
- API provisioning
- Client billing support
These options suit SaaS builders expanding their stack.
